Simple kidney cysts aren't cancer and rarely cause problems. It's … WebOct 9, 2024 · In the abdomen, Hypoattenuating lesions can be found in any organs. It is common to see these lesions in the kidneys, pancreas, liver and spleen. Hypoattenuating lesions can represent many diagnosis in these organs. Other imaging features of these lesions help us make a diagnosis. the overkill quincy https://infojaring.com

WebOct 24, 2024 · These are spots in the kidney which are usually under a centimeter in size. They are too small to characterize or say what they are. Most are tiny cysts or other benign lesions. The ones which look dark on CT compared to the kidney are usually cysts or benign fat containing lesions.
